About this experience
• Thai cooking classes conducted by VJ, an ideal home-style learning environment that is different from other cooking classes and hotels which offer the courses. • Visit the local market. Thai markets with all their colors smells and sounds will give you an authentic look into a very interesting part of Thai culture. You will also learn about different Thai vegetables and herbs. • Learn the essential skills and techniques you can use every day! Thai cooking will be very simple and taught in very easy steps so it would be easier for you to cook yourselves at home. • Make your own Curry Paste from scratch using Mortar and Pestle (No MSG and no buying ready-made ones from the market)Also as a part of our cooking • Learn how to make from scratch some of the most well known favorite Thai 3-4 dishes. You will gain a very all-round knowledge of Thai cooking and dine on your creations after the class.

Great Food and super friendly guides!
Very authentic cooking class. At the market, the guide explains everything about local fruit, fish or similar. We cooked 4 dishes and to everything was told something in very good English. You get very full and the food is a 10 out of 10. It is very clean and drinks are also provided at all times. Highly recommended!

Great fun and well organised
My daughter (20’s) and I booked for the cooking element, without the market tour and had a thoroughly enjoyable couple of hours cooking traditional dishes. The class is well organised so that you get the most from your time and we prepared 4 different dishes. It’s a nice touch that VJ sends you the recipes after the class. Having prepared and eaten delicious food, my only regret was having breakfast that morning! I would definitely recommend this class.

Best Thai cooking class!
If you love Thai food, take this class!! VJ does an amazing job! She is friendly, has a great sense of humor, and her instructions were easy to follow while keeping the class fun and enjoyable. Her staff are very helpful and attentive. The kitchen is clean, bright, well-equipped, and all the ingredients were perfectly organized for us to prepare. The food all tasted amazing and we even had enough to bring some leftovers home for later! We cannot wait to cook the recipes again when we get back home. The class was educational, a great value for the cost, and overall a wonderful experience! Highly recommend.
